Abstract

A mining machine 1 includes a cutter carrying body 2 provided with a control cabin 20 capable of incorporating an operative 22. <IMAGE>

Description

IMPROVEMENTS IN OR RELATING TO MINING MACHINES This invention concerns improvements in or relating to mining machines and in particular to such machines used for reciprocal travel along a mineral face, e.g. a coal face, for the purpose of cutting the mineral therefrom.
In the United Kingdom coal mining industry, increasing efforts are being made to the improvement of efficiency which brings a concomitant reduction in production costs yielding a more competitive fuel price. Pivotal to the achievement of this objective is safe and reliable equipment operating within a safe working environment.
The manner of machine utilisation on the mineral face is of considerable import since the rate of extraction by the machine, and its availability, are vital factors in securing enhanced eficiency. The speed of travel, therefore, of the mining machine along the mineral face in its extraction mode is significant in this context as indeed is the method of its control.
Conventionally, the control of the machine is essentially effected manually by an operative who progresses along the face by the side of the machine actuating the control mechanisms as required. This activity has become increasingly difficult especially due to the higher machine speed.
An object of the invention is therefore to provide a mining machine for operation on a mineral face having an improved facility for controlling its movement therealong.
According to the invention a mining machine for operation on a mineral face includes a machine body carrying at least one cutter head, and a control cabin attached or attachable to the machine body in use on the side thereof remote from the mineral face, the cabin being capable of accommodating an operative.
In operation, the mining machine is adapted to run along and is guided by an armoured flexible conveyor provided for the transport of mineral coal from the face by the cutter head, the conveyor having a face side and a goaf side. The control cabin is conveniently attached to the machine body such that it is carried thereby on the goaf side of the conveyor in close adjacency.
thereto and forward of the front legs of mine roof supports arrayed along the face.
The control cabin is provided with at least one control for operating the mining machine remotely therefrom, and may have an automatic trip arrangement actuable upon contact with an obstruction.
By way of example only, one embodiment of mining machine according to the invention is described below with reference to the accompanying drawing which is a schematic representation of the invention.
Referring to the drawing, a mineral mining machine is shown at 1 and is a double-ended trepanner having a machine body 2 carrying at each end thereof a trepanning cutter head 4 and along its length floor and roof cutters, only the latter of which being shown at 6.
The machine body 2 is floor mounted on the face side of an armoured flexible conveyor 8 which serves to guide the machine 1 and which is provided with a rack 10 engaged by a drive mechanism 12 on the machine.
A bridge 14 extending partly over the conveyor 8 encloses the controls (not shown) for the machine 1 which can be operated manually. The bridge 14 carries a cantilever arm 16 provided with an articulated mounting 18 for a control cabin 20 which depends therefrom on the goaf side of the conveyor 8. The cabin 20 is in the form of a sled capable of accommodating a mining operative 22 and incorporates a control handle 24 of the 'dead man's handle' type linked to the controls of the bridge 14. At the forward part of the cabin 20 is a lamp 26 and also a safety trip 28 which upon impact with an obstruction, will stop travel of the machine 1.
In use, the operative 22, occupying the cabin 20, has complete and immediate control of the machine 1 since he is carried by it rather than having to keep in step with it as the machine traverses the face at what are becoming higher cuttings speeds.
As will readily be appreciated, the employment of the present invention is possible in those mining installations where there is adequate clearance for the passage of the cabin. In particular, although not exclusively, the invention can most advantageously be used on coal faces designed on the immediate forward support' principle utilising the lemniscate type of supports giving a forward walkway, i.e. one intermediate the supports and the conveyor. It will be understood that the present invention is not confined to floor-mounted machines nor to the specific type of machine examplified.

Claims (6)

CLAIMS:
1. A mining machine for operation on a mineral face including a machine body carrying at least one cutter head, and a control cabin attached or attachable to the machine body in use on the side thereof remote from the mineral face, the cabin being capable of accommodating an operative.
2. A mining machine according to claim 1 in which the control cabin is attached or attachable to the machine through the agency of an articulated mounting.
3. A mining machine according to claim 1 or 2 in which the control cabin is provided with at least one control for operating the mining machine.
4. A mining machine according to any one of the preceding claims in which a trip bar is carried by the control cabin.
5. A mining machine according to any one of the preceding claims in which the control cabin is in the form of a sled.
6. A mining machine substantially as hereinbefore described with reference to the accompanying drawing.
